Buses, trains to run later on White Night

- RUSTY WOODGER

EXTRA train and bus services will be scheduled for Geelong’s inaugural White Night next weekend.

Public Transport Minister Jacinta Allan announced yesterday more V/Line train and bus services would be supported by a special network of city bus routes, in a bid to encourage people to leave their cars at home.

The event runs from 7pm next Saturday until 2am on Sunday. It will showcase a series of attraction­s in the city’s streets including lighting, installati­ons, exhibition­s, film, music and dance.

Between 6pm and 3am, express buses will run every 15 minutes to the Moorabool St bus hub from Leisurelin­k (Waurn Ponds) and Bunnings in North Geelong and Leopold.

Regional residents will also have access to the event with buses running from Lorne (via Anglesea) and Colac (via Winchelsea).

Extra V/Line trains from Geelong to Melbourne have been scheduled for 11.32pm and 12.17am, with additional bus services running on the hour between 1am and 3am.

Buses will also run to Waurn Ponds via South Geelong and Marshall at 2am and 3am.

Ms Allan said she hoped the extra services would enable people to enjoy the event for longer.

“It’s time to shine the light on Geelong, and we’ll run extra transport services to ensure as many people as possible can enjoy this special night,” she said.
